Abstract

This study aimed to prove whether the implication of corporate governance has influence on firm value with firm size and dividend payout ratio as control variables. The implementation of corporate governance measured by using the Corporate Governance Perception Index (CGPI) rating scores that compiled by The Indonesian Institute for Corporate Governance. Meanwhile, firm value measured by Tobin’s Q. This study tested on 93 companies that are listed in the CGPI rating as well as in the Indonesia Stock Exchange during 2001-2015 with a total of 135 observational data. The research result showed that the implementation of corporate governance had no affect on firm value. The result also indicated that firm size had significant negative affect on firm value while the dividend payout ratio had significant positive affect on firm value.
